MV Viking Sea – Past and Present

MV Viking Sea

Steel twin screw motor vessel built in 2016 by Fincantieri Spa, Ancona, Italy (Yard No 6245) as a Passenger (Cruise) Ship for Viking Ocean Cruises Ltd, Bermuda

Technical Data

  • Original Cost: 340 million €/ 400 million
  • Length: 227.28 m (overall) 195.39 m (between perpendiculars)
  • Breadth: 28.79 m
  • Depth: 8.86 m
  • Draught: 6.65m (Design)
  • Tonnage: 47842 gross/ net/4797t deadweight
  • Engines: 2 x MAN 9L32/44CR and 2 x MAN 12V32/44CR diesel electric
  • Power: 23520 kW/HP
  • Speed: 17 knots (service) 20 knots (max)
  • Capacity: 944 (working) 1433 passengers (max)
  • Crew: 602
  • Call Sign: LAWP7
  • MMSI Number: 258215000
  • IMO Number: 9725421
  • Official Number:
  • Port of Registry: Bergen/Norway
  • Sister-Ships: Viking Jupiter, Viking Orion, Viking Sky, Viking Spirit, Viking Star, Viking Sun


History

September 2014: First steel cut.

November 6th 2014: Keel laid.

June 25th 2014: Launched.

March 24th 2016: Viking Sea delivered to Hai Xing 1601 Ltd, Woodlands Hills, USA. Management Viking River Cruises AG, Basel, Switzerland.

April 3rd 2016: Maiden cruise from Istanbul to London.

May 5th 2016: Christened at Greenwich.
